CBS | Air Date: June 16, 1957
Summary: Music:--Johnny Mathis - "It's Not For Me To Say."--Rusty Draper - "Freight Train."--John Raitt - "Soliloquy" from "Carousel."--Polly Bergen - "Can't Help Lovin' that Man" & "Just in Time."--Don Rondo - "White Silver Sands."Comedy:--Jean Carroll (stand-up comedienne).Also appearing:--Victor Julian & Pets (trained animal act with dancingMusic:--Johnny Mathis - "It's Not For Me To Say."--Rusty Draper - "Freight Train."--John Raitt - "Soliloquy" from "Carousel."--Polly Bergen - "Can't Help Lovin' that Man" & "Just in Time."--Don Rondo - "White Silver Sands."Comedy:--Jean Carroll (stand-up comedienne).Also appearing:--Victor Julian & Pets (trained animal act with dancing poodles).--Paul Anderson (1956 Olympic weight-lifting champion).--Page and Bray (ballroom "adagio-dance" duo).--Col. Ed Eagan presents an award to Alan Villiers, the captain of the Mayflower II (Mayflower replica) which sailed from Plymouth, England to Plymouth, Mass.On film: --Clip of Bing Crosby singing "Temptation" (filmed a few years earlier). --Ed interviews Bing Crosby and Inger Stevens on set of their latest movie "Man on Fire."
